Easily create forms with no HTML or PHP knowledge. Questions can be made compulsory and are checked before the form is submitted. Forms can be previewed. (You can create multiple forms)

Installation

Download and then extract .zip archive
Upload the contents of upload folder to forum root
(Allow Overwrite "YES" for overwrite)
clientscript\easyforms.css -> \clientscript\
clientscript\easyforms.js -> \clientscript\
Import product file (product-easyforms v4.0.xml) in admincp
AdminCP -> Plugins & Products -> Manage Products -> [Add/Import Product]
Change usergroups permissions at:
AdminCP -> vBulletin Options -> Easy Form Options
Question Types:

Single line text
Multi-line text
Multi-select checkboxes
Single-select radio buttons
Single Select Dropdown
Yes/No
Multi-line text field using vbeditor
Human verification question
Custom Question (can query database or do whatever you want using php and html)
Date (month/ day/ year fields)
Address
Scale
Form can Submit to:

new thread in forum
new post in thread
new pm to user
email address
save to database
More Features:

Form list categories (optional)
Preview form (can disable for individual forms)
Optional questions
Form Sections
Prefix support - you can choose which prefix you want thread to have
Different thread/pm title to form title with variables {username} {userid} and {q_1} (replacing 1 with appropriate question number)
Poll Options: Multiple choice, public vote, poll question, poll options, poll timeout
Regular expression match for single line text input field
Usergroup permissions per form
Forumid/threadid/username can be specified by input via {value=X} in dropdown, single line input or radio buttons
Multiple dropdown select for form usergroup permissions (still optional - leave blank to not use)
Option to show link to form list in navbar and quick links (separate options)
Import/ Export your forms as XML files - great for transferring forms across forums or creating backups
Specify bbcode for questions/ answers/ sections for the form's output
Form Hooks: (uses php code)
Before form submitted
Useful for: your own form validation, multiple form outputs, etc.
At form start
Useful for: banning userids/usergroups from form, setting minimum post count,etc.
Attachments allowed for posting new thread
Mass Copy Forms & their questions
Quiz Mode
